Webb8 juli 2024 · When you read the product description of an exercise trampoline, you'll see a manufacturer-recommended weight limit. The limits are usually between 230 and 330 pounds, though some are higher and lower. Rebounders with higher weight capacities are typically sturdier and stronger than those with lower limits. Webbexercise on rebound units have been measured only as high as 3.5-G's,so that any activity on a rebound unit is more efficient than treadmill running at any speed. 5. With the G-force the same as or greater than 4-G's " . . there was no significant difference in the oxygen uptake between the two regimens".

Webb6 nov. 2024 · One very noticeable difference is the fact that Rebounders are pretty easy to store, whereas treadmills are quite bulky and heavy. And even with the (expensive) option of purchasing fold-up treadmills, they definitely don’t get as compact as a rebounder no matter how much you spend.
